Because the bill forbids building any wall among a dozen other reasons. The one area where wall building might have begun soon is the wildlife refuge where the bill now says it can't. Anywhere else would take months to years of engineering, logistics, utility work, and land acquisition. Not only that, but the bill says the only construction that can be done has to be the same as what has been done - so forget the monoliths in San Diego. Some new bollard fencing will be done (the bollard fencing has worked well). Trump's hands are tied. The beautiful wall is dead for now and probably forever.
